Understanding CS2 Ranks: What Each Tier Means for Your Gameplay
In Counter-Strike 2 (CS2), understanding the ranking system is crucial for improving your gameplay experience. Players are placed into different tiers that reflect their skill level, ranging from Silver to Global Elite. Each tier signifies not just the player's current performance, but also their relative standing within the community. For example, players in the Silver tier may be learning the basics of the game, while those in the Global Elite tier have mastered advanced strategies and mechanics. Knowing what each tier entails can help players set realistic goals and identify areas for improvement.
There are several key aspects to consider when analyzing CS2 ranks:
- Team Play: Higher-tier players often excel in communication and teamwork, which are essential for winning matches.
- Game Sense: Understanding map layouts, common strategies, and enemy behavior is vital at higher ranks.
- Mechanical Skills: The ability to aim accurately and react quickly is a hallmark of top-tier players.

Why Am I Stuck in Unranked? Common Misconceptions About CS2 Ranking
Many players often find themselves in a frustrating position, asking Why Am I Stuck in Unranked? One of the most common misconceptions is that skill alone determines your rank in CS2. While having good aim and game sense is undoubtedly important, factors such as match history, teamwork, and communication play crucial roles in the ranking process. If you're constantly losing games or failing to work with your teammates, you may find it challenging to climb the ranks, no matter how skilled you believe you are.
Another prevalent myth is that simply playing more games will guarantee a higher rank. This is misleading; ranking in CS2 is more about consistency and performance than the sheer number of matches played. If you continue to make the same mistakes or exhibit poor team dynamics, your efforts may be fruitless. Instead, focus on improving your gameplay by analyzing your past matches, seeking feedback, and continually striving to develop your skills. Remember, it's not just about playing frequently, but playing effectively.
